Frequently Asked Questions about Forest Hills

What type of rentals are currently available in Forest Hills?

There are currently 182 Apartments for Rent in Forest Hills, FL with pricing that ranges from $700 to $3,429. There are also 96 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Forest Hills ranging from $1,100 to $3,995.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Forest Hills?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Forest Hills ranges from $1,100 to $3,995 with an average monthly rent of $2,302.

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Forest Hills?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Forest Hills range from $1,620 to $3,378,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,550 to $3,500.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,165 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,650.
